A veterinary tranquilizer gun, or dart gun, is a specialized delivery system designed to administer a precise dose of sedative or medication from a distance. This capability is indispensable when dealing with large, dangerous, or highly stressed animals where close proximity is risky or impossible. Modern dart systems have evolved significantly, offering enhanced accuracy, reduced stress for the animal, and greater safety for the personnel involved.

Key Applications in the Field

  1. Wildlife Management & Conservation: Biologists and conservation officers use tranquilizer guns for safe capture, relocation, health assessments, and collaring of species from deer to large predators.

  2. Large Animal Veterinary Medicine & Ranching: Essential for treating injuries, performing medical procedures, or managing livestock like cattle and horses that cannot be safely restrained by hand.

  3. Animal Rescue & Rehabilitation: Rescuers can safely sedate injured, trapped, or distressed animals (e.g., from natural disasters) to allow for safe transport and treatment.

  4. Zoo & Sanctuary Care: Allows for routine health checks, dental work, or hoof trimming without the need for full physical restraint, which is safer and less stressful for the animal.

Choosing the Right System: What to Look For

When investing in a tranquilizer system, consider these factors aligned with your specific needs:

  • Delivery Mechanism: Pneumatic (CO2) rifles are popular for their quiet operation and adjustability. Projector syringes are simpler, hand-powered tools for shorter ranges.

  • Dart Type: Choose between non-ballistic darts (for very close range) and ballistic darts, which are designed for accuracy and consistent delivery at longer distances.

  • Dose Volume & Caliber: Match the dart size (e.g., 1mL, 3mL, 5mL+ caliber) to the medication volume required for your target species.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Are tranquilizer guns safe for all animals?

A: When used correctly by trained professionals with appropriate drug protocols, they are a very safe and humane method. The key is species-specific knowledge, correct dosing, and proper dart placement.

Q2: What training is required to use a veterinary tranquilizer gun?

A: Comprehensive training is essential. Users must be proficient in firearm safety (if applicable), dart assembly, ballistics, species-specific pharmacology, and emergency procedures for overdose or complications. Always follow local regulations.

Q3: How do I determine the correct dosage?

A: Dosage is never determined by the gun, but by the veterinarian or specialist. It depends on the animal’s estimated weight, species, health status, and the intended medication. Always consult with a veterinarian to establish safe and effective protocols.

Q4: What is the effective range of a professional tranquilizer gun?

A: Effective range varies by model and conditions. While some systems are accurate up to 50+ yards, best practice is to get as close as safely possible to ensure a clean shot and proper delivery, typically 20-30 yards for most field applications.
